Time Out says

Tchaikovosky’s Swan Lake has been performed thousands of times since its 1877 premiere and is considered one of the greatest ballets of all time. However, this upcoming production has an unexpected flair with the addition of a water element on stage. Performed by the Grand Ballet Ukraine, founded by Iryna Khandazhevskyi, this enthralling spectacle took two years to perfect before it was ready to be staged. Though the corps de ballet was forced to disband at one point due to the invasion of Ukraine, the company has bravely reassembled to resume its world tour with this stunning reimagining of classical ballet. 

This ambitious production brings audiences closer to the story's setting, featuring a flooded stage, water jet fountain, and CG projections of dynamic waterscapes. The scene ten minutes into the second act is a particularly jaw-dropping highlight, where roughly 12 tonnes of water is poured onto the stage to recreate the effects of rain. 

Look forward to the original choreography by Johan Nus, accompanying the timeless composition of Pyotr Tchaikovsky. Company founder Iryna Khandazhevskyi will play the principal roles of Odette and Odile.
